NC Engineering Slurry tankers, 1600G up to 5000G, variety of specs.
Tanker Ranges & Capacities:
Vacuum Slurry Tankers:
-Single-axle: capacities from about 1,100 gallons (4,950 L) up to 3,000 gallons (13,500 L).
-Tandem-axle: capacities from around 2,050 gallons (10,125 L) up to 5,000 gallons (22,500 L).
Features:
-Hydraulic rear discharge valve
-6-inch diameter suction hose
-Pump protected from flooding via two float valves
-Hydraulic brakes as standard, heavy-duty construction, level indicators (front & rear), anti-collapse tank rings, quick-attach drawbar/tow eye where applicable
-Optional extras available (pump upgrades, extra fill points, suction hose upgrades, dribble bars / trailing shoe fittings, etc.) depending on configuration
Top-Fill Slurry Tankers (Mechanical Discharge / Centrifugal-Pump Type):
Key features:
-Uses NC-designed centrifugal pump, driven either by PTO at 540 rpm or 1000 rpm depending on required spreading pattern
-Non-splash filling turret — designed for smoother, controlled filling
-Hydraulic brakes as standard
Design / Build Quality / Options:
-Tanks are constructed from 6 mm steel plate in many models, with internal anti-collapse rings for structural integrity.
-Lighting, suction-hose hangers/brackets, access domes, sight-glasses (front & rear) — making maintenance, filling, and transport safer and easier.
-Wide choice of optional extras: from higher-capacity pumps (e.g., more powerful vacuum pumps), auto-fill arms, extra fill/discharge valves, trailing shoe / dribble-bar attachments, hydraulic changeover systems, larger suction hoses (6″ → 8″), turbo-fillers, etc. This allows a fairly customised build to match farm size, tractor power, and slurry-handling needs.
Who Each Type is Best For:
-Single-axle vacuum tankers (4,950 L–13,500 L): ideal for small to medium-sized farms; easy to tow, manoeuvre, and cost-effective if throughput (slurry volume) is moderate.
-Tandem-axle vacuum tankers (10,125 L–22,500 L / 5,000 gal): suited for larger farms or heavier slurry workload — more capacity, better stability when full, greater efficiency for frequent/large fills.
-Single-axle top-fill tankers: good where mechanical discharge (rather than vacuum suction/discharge) is preferred, e.g., for spreading, or when centrifugal-pump discharge suits application better. Useful for moderate workloads but where spreading performance/distribution matters.
-Tandem-axle top-fill tankers: for larger operations requiring high-volume discharge and efficient spreading. Suitable for farms with larger tractors (due to the need to power the centrifugal pump) and where even slurry distribution or higher output is desirable.
-Custom / optional-extras configuration: when farm operations are specialised — e.g., trailing-shoe dribble systems for low-level spreading; larger pumps for fast filling/emptying; larger suction/discharge hoses for heavy slurry; auto-fill or remote-control options for convenience.
